What Vineyard Green's governing documents say
Vineyard Green is a single-family home HOA in Wilmington, NC. You own your lot and house; the association maintains common areas and limited common areas (perimeter fencing). All owners are automatically members of the Vineyard Green Homeowners' Association.
- What you own & maintain: You own your lot and dwelling. The association maintains common areas and limited common areas (perimeter fencing). You must keep your lot free of weeds, debris, and unsightly conditions.
- Architectural review: All exterior changes (including painting, fences, structures) require prior written approval from the Declarant or Architectural Control Committee. Plans are deemed approved if no response within 30 days. Minimum house size is 1,350 sq ft (1,300 sq ft allowed by committee discretion).
- Assessments & fees: Annual assessments are set by the Board, can increase up to 5% per year without a vote, or up to $600 per lot initially. Special assessments for capital improvements require 2/3 member vote. A one-time working capital fee of $150 is due at closing. Assessments are uniform per lot.
- Land use & building type: Lots are restricted to single-family residential use only. No temporary structures, trailers, or outbuildings used as residences without consent. No subdivision of lots without approval.
- Parking & vehicles: Off-street parking for at least 2 cars must be provided. No boats, campers, trailers, or inoperable vehicles may be kept on lots or streets. Vehicle repairs must be in garages, not visible from the street.
- Pets: Dogs, cats, and other household pets are allowed but not for commercial purposes. Pets must be leashed or controlled and not become a nuisance.
- Leasing & rentals: The document does not restrict leasing; tenants and occupants must comply with the Declaration.
Key facts from Vineyard Green's documents
- Legal name
- Vineyard Green Homeowners' Association, Inc. (Article I, Section 2)
- Management
- Carmel at Vineyard Green (https://carmelatvineyardgreen.com/?page_)
- Special assessments
- For capital improvements; requires two-thirds vote of Members (Article IV, Section 4)
- Pets
- Dogs, cats, or other household pets only; not for commercial purposes; must be leashed/controlled; not a nuisance (Article VI, Section 8)
- Parking & vehicles
- Not permitted; Association may tow at owner's expense (Article VI, Section 7)
- Fences
- Fences allowed with design/materials approval; max height 5 feet; must be located at least 3 feet to the rear of the front elevation (Article VI, Section 2E)
- Architectural approval
- Yes, for any structure, exterior addition/change/painting; plans submitted to Declarant, Board, or Architectural Control Committee (Article VI, Section 1)
- Setbacks / home size
- 1,350 square feet of enclosed heated dwelling area; may be reduced to 1,300 by ARC (Article VI, Section 2A)
- Use restrictions
- Lots restricted to residential purposes; single family dwellings only (Article VI, Section 3)
- Voting & meetings
- Each Member entitled to one vote per Lot owned; multiple owners of a Lot determine vote but no more than one vote per Lot (Article III, Section 3)
